What is the Typical Duration of a House Raising Project?
When you start a house raising project, the average duration to span two to four weeks. The timeline depends on factors like the complexity of foundation repairs, changes to the structure, and flood prevention requirements. It's essential to account for site preparation, service line disconnections, and weather conditions. A thorough assessment guarantees your foundation repair and flood prevention upgrades proceed efficiently, limiting interruptions and enhancing structural integrity throughout the house raising process.

Do You Need Permits for House Raising in Orillia, Coldwater, or Penetanguishene?
You'll need to secure building permits prior to raising a house in Orillia, Coldwater, or Penetanguishene. Municipal regulations require you to submit detailed plans specifying foundation modifications, safety protocols, and structural changes. Municipal officials will evaluate your submission to guarantee compliance with zoning laws and building codes. Failure to obtain required permits may lead to mandatory restoration, fines, or project delays. Make certain to check with your municipality's planning office to verify specific house raising requirements and procedures.
Can I Remain in My Home Throughout the House Elevation Process?
Residing in your house during the lifting process is usually not possible, since structural lifting creates safety hazards and affects utility services. Temporary housing arrangements will be required to ensure your safety. The timeline fluctuates, but you'll need alternative housing for several weeks, based on work scope and weather conditions. Research your temporary housing options beforehand, and coordinate with your project team to optimize the timeline and keep the project on track.
